Capillary Walls
The thin, permeable barriers of capillary blood vessels that facilitate the exchange of water, oxygen, carbon dioxide, and other nutrients and wastes between blood and tissues.
Alveolar Walls
The thin tissue membranes in the lungs, forming alveoli that facilitate gas exchange between the air and blood.
